Despite accidentally being leaked online by Japanese outlets, the official trailer for S.T.A.L.K.E.R: Legends of the Zone Trilogy was just shown off at the Xbox Partner Preview March 2024. It was also revealed that the trilogy bundle was shadow dropped on both Xbox One and Xbox Series X and S.

For those that are unfamiliar with the series, S.T.A.L.K.E.R is a series of first person horror games set in an alternate universe version of the Chernobyl Exclusion Zone. As mentioned before, the series, despite its many bugs and glitches has developed quite the large fan following. Despite its devoted fan following, the series has been a PC exclusive since 2007 but with S.T.A.L.K.E.R: Legends of the Zone Trilogy dropping, it looks like the series is heading in a new direction.

The S.T.A.L.K.E.R: Legends of the Zone Trilogy will include the first three games of the original S.T.A.L.K.E.R trilogy, these being; Shadow of Chernobyl, Clear Sky, and Call of Pripyat. The bundle will total for $39.99 on the Microsoft Store, however, you’ll also be able to pick up each game individually for $19.99. Both versions for Xbox One and Xbox Series X and S have been ported over to retain the original experience of the PC versions. However, Xbox Series X and S players will be able to enjoy a high fidelity version of the games.

It should be noted that the release of S.T.A.L.K.E.R: Legends of the Zone Trilogy is the perfect opportunity for players to become familiar with the S.T.A.L.K.E.R setting and story, especially with the release of S.T.A.L.K.E.R 2: Heart of Chernobyl being slated for a September 2024 release.
